Question

Find the perimeter of the shaded region, where ADC,AEB and BFC are semicircles on diameters AC,AB and BC respectively.

Solution

We know:
Perimeter (circumference of a circle) =2πr
Perimeter of a semi-circle arc =πr
Now,
For the arc ADC, diameter is 2.8+1.4=4.2 cm
radius is 4.22=2.1 cm.
since radius is half of the diameter
Thus, Perimeter of the arc ADC=πr=2.1π cm
Similar way, for the arc AEB, diameter is 2.8 cm
radius is 2.82=1.4 cm.
Thus, ​Perimeter of the arc AEB=πr=1.4π cm

For the arc BFC, radius is 0.7 cm.
Thus, Perimeter of the arc BFC=πr=0.7π cm
Thus, we have:
Perimeter of the shaded region =2.1π+1.4π+0.7π
=4.2π cm
=4.2×227
=0.6×22
=13.2 cm
Hence, the perimeter of the shaded region is =13.2 cm
